The 32nd Surva International Festival of Masquerade Games will open in Pernik on Friday, the Municipality of Pernik said in a press release. The forum will bring together more than 250 participants.
The opening will be marked by a stage performance at 6:00 p.m. on the city’s central square, Krakra Pernishki Square. The production will take the audience into the world of tradition, mythology and the power of rituals that lie at the heart of Surva. The performance will feature folk ensembles, students from the National School of Dance Art, as well as musicians, acrobats, fire performers, survakari from the villages of Yardzhilovtsi and Gabrov Dol, among many others.
The first festival day will begin with the 31st scientific conference, followed by art workshops and a bazaar. After the opening ceremony, a concert by the Gipsy Kings will take place at the Memorial Complex located on the central square.
